1DescriptionNVD
Under certain circumstances, invalid authentication credentials could be sent to the login endpoint of Johnson Controls Metasys NAE55, SNE, and SNC engines prior to
versions 11.0.6 and 12.0.4
and Facility Explorer F4-SNC engines prior to versions 11.0.6 and 12.0.4 to cause denial-of-service.

Technical ContextAI
This vulnerability is classified as Uncontrolled Resource Consumption (CWE-400), which allows attackers to cause denial of service by exhausting system resources. Under certain circumstances, invalid authentication credentials could be sent to the login endpoint of Johnson Controls Metasys NAE55, SNE, and SNC engines prior to versions 11.0.6 and 12.0.4 and Facility Explorer F4-SNC engines prior to versions 11.0.6 and 12.0.4 to cause denial-of-service. Affected products include: Johnsoncontrols Nae55 Firmware, Johnsoncontrols Sne22000 Firmware, Johnsoncontrols Sne11000 Firmware, Johnsoncontrols Sne10500 Firmware, Johnsoncontrols Sne110L0 Firmware.
